[GESP202309 三级] 小杨的储蓄
题目描述
小杨共有 N N N 个储蓄罐,编号从 0 0 0 到 N − 1 N-1 N−1。从第 1 1 1 天开始,小杨每天都会往存钱罐里存钱。具体来说,第 i i i 天他会挑选一个存钱罐 a i a_i ai,并存入 i i i 元钱。过了 D D D 天后,他已经忘记每个储蓄罐里都存了多少钱了,你能帮帮他吗?
输入格式
输入 2 2 2 行,第一行两个整数 N , D N,D N,D;第二行 D D D 个整数,其中第 i i i 个整数为 a i {a_i} ai(保证 0 ≤ a i ≤ N − 1 0 \le a_i \le N-1 0≤ai≤N−1)。
每行的各个整数之间用单个空格分隔。
保证 1 ≤ N ≤ 1 , 000 1 \le N \le 1,000 1≤N≤1,000; 1 ≤ D ≤ 1 , 000 1 \le D \le 1,000 1≤D≤1,000。
输出格式
输出 N N N 个用单个空格隔开的整数,其中第 i i i 个整数表示编号为 i − 1 i-1 i−1 的存钱罐中有多少钱( i = 1 , ⋯ , N i=1, \cdots ,N i=1,⋯,N)。
样例 #1
样例输入 #1
2 3
0 1 0
样例输出 #1
4 2
样例 #2
样例输入 #2
3 5
0 0 0 2 0
样例输出 #2
11 0 4
提示
样例解释 1:
小杨在第 1 1 1 天、第 2 2 2 天、第 3 3 3 天分别向 0 0 0 号、 1 1 1 号、 0 0 0 号存钱罐存了 1 1 1 元钱、 2 2 2 元钱、 3 3 3 元钱,因此 0 0 0 号存钱罐有 1 + 3 = 4 1+3=4 1+3=4 元钱,而 1 1 1 号存钱罐有 2 2 2 元钱。
Scratch实现
后续
接下来我会不断用scratch来实现信奥比赛中的算法题、Scratch考级编程题实现、白名单赛事考题实现,感兴趣的请关注,我后续将继续分享相关内容
标签:le,信奥,ai,样例,整数,000,存钱罐,打卡,图形化 From: https://blog.csdn.net/rogeliu/article/details/141755475